H3 AVY is a prefix-style registration, identified by the letter H at the start of the plate. The prefix letter H corresponds to the 1990 registration period. Under DVLA rules, this plate can be assigned to any vehicle first registered in 1990 or earlier. Prefix plates were issued between 1983 and 2001 and remain popular for their clean, readable format.
